常见的后端框架包括:
- Django:一款基于Python的高级Web开发框架,采用MVC(模型-视图-控制器)的设计模式,提供了许多内置的功能和工具,如ORM(对象关系映射器)、路由系统、模板引擎等。
- Flask:一款轻量级的Python Web开发框架,也采用MVC的设计模式,但相比Django更加灵活,可以自由选择需要的组件和插件,适合小型项目或快速原型开发。
- Spring:一款基于Java语言的Web开发框架,采用MVC的设计模式,提供了丰富的功能和工具,如依赖注入、AOP(面向切面编程)、JDBC(Java数据库连接)等,适合大型企业级应用的开发。
- Express:一款基于Node.js的Web开发框架,采用MVC的设计模式,提供了简洁的API接口和中间件机制,适合快速构建RESTful API服务和Web应用。
- Ruby on Rails:一款基于Ruby语言的Web开发框架,采用MVC的设计模式,提供了许多内置的功能和工具,如ORM(Active Record)、路由系统、模板引擎等,适合快速开发Web应用。
除此之外,还有许多其他的后端框架可供选择,如Laravel、ASP.NET、Symfony、Yii等,开发者可以根据自己的需求和技术栈选择最合适的框架。
2023-05-26 18:52:53 更新